You can also follow the following stepsEdit
- Go for an Initial training test to obtain a provisional permit,
- Go for an eye check up to test for colour blindness and vision;
- Go for the Road test
- Go to the drivers license office in Fornaj and get an application form;
- Fill the form accurately attach all the required documents and take it to the police station; and wait to be called;
- When called, your application shall be viewed, stamped and a quick on the spot eye test shall be done;
- There after forms shall be returned to you; attach two passport photos and return the signed and stamped forms to the drivers license office.
- Make payment for the permit and ensure that you obtain a receipt.
- After two (2) to three (3) days, the license will be ready and therefore you will have to go back for it.
In cases where the applicant is a visitor and holds an international driving permit, first you have to:Edit
- After an eye check up; you are required to get a letter from the embassy of your country of origin validating that your driving license is genuine. All you have to do is secure an appointment with the embassy to take your license, the letter must be signed and stamped ;
- Translate the letter into Arabic. The recommended translator is Magarief Bureau for Legal Translation.
- Staple the translated copy on top of the original and take it to the Judicial Expats in English located between Al Waddan hotel and Italian Embassy to verify and stamp the translated copy;
- Also take the copy to the Legalization office near the Ministry of Foreign Affairs for another stamp;
- Then from there you go to the issuing office and submit documents and continue with obtaining form and filling it accurate.
- There after you go through the following steps as indicated above (6 9).
In cases of visitor with valid drivers license from country of origin, all you have to do is translate it to Arabic.
Required DocumentsEdit
- A signed and stamped eye test
- 2 copies of your drivers license (foreigners / visitors)
- Passport and drivers license(s)
- Identity card
- copy of your passport
- The stamped Arabic translated copy of the letter from your Embassy (in cases of foreigners with international permits)
- 3 passport photos
- Business Visa / residency visa (Visitors / foreigners)

EligibilityEdit
To be eligible to apply for a motorcycle license in Libya one must be eighteen (18) years an above..
FeesEdit
- Eye test fees 25 LYD
- Embassy Fess Varies Us embassy for instance charges 70 LYD
- Translation to Arabic 11 LYD
- Legalization Office Stamp 90 LYD
- Quick Spot Eye Test 15 LYD
- Drivers License Fees 20.5 LYD
- Translated Permits 150 LYD
ValidityEdit
This varies:-
- A translated permit is valid for 3 months (therefore, if a non citizen needs to stay for more than three (3) months in Libya, he /she must obtain a Libyan Drivers License;

Need for the DocumentEdit
A drivers license legal document one requires in order to drive a vehicle on the road. A motor cycle drivers license is that legal document that permits a person to ride a motorcycle on the road. Thus it is illegal to ride a motorcycle without this legal document.
In Libya a drivers license is an affair comprising of two (2) pieces of paper glued together and laminated, one side has the picture of the owner and the other sheet has other details.
Information which might helpEdit
- It is important to note that
- International Driving Permits where translated or not are not recognized in Libya.
- If you are a visitor and you have your countrys driving license, you do not need a new one but translate it into Arabic at a cost of around 150 LYD.
- If you are a noncitizen, it is easier to get a license when you have an international permit than when you dont have any.
